Narrative

Employee was dismounting a skid steer and as EE placed foot on the bucket and went to stand up EE's ankle twisted and EE went to the ground. EE was dismounting correctly and the bucket was not slick. This was not an MSHA reportable injury when it occurred. Employee had surgery 11/20/19 because ankle felt unstable.
